АнглийскийФранцузскийИспанский

Запустить серверы | Ubuntu > | Fedora > |


Значок OnWorks

ftdi_eeprom - Онлайн в облаке

Запустите ftdi_eeprom в бесплатном хостинг-провайдере OnWorks через Ubuntu Online, Fedora Online, онлайн-эмулятор Windows или онлайн-эмулятор MAC OS

Это команда ftdi_eeprom, которую можно запустить в провайдере бесплатного хостинга OnWorks, используя одну из наших многочисленных бесплатных онлайн-рабочих станций, таких как Ubuntu Online, Fedora Online, онлайн-эмулятор Windows или онлайн-эмулятор MAC OS.

ПРОГРАММА:

ИМЯ


ftdi_eeprom - Инструмент для чтения / стирания / прошивки чипов FTDI USB eeproms

СИНТАКСИС


ftdi_eeprom [команды] config-файл

ОПИСАНИЕ


ftdi_eeprom это небольшой инструмент для чтения / стирания / прошивки электронных запоминающих устройств USB-чипов FTDI. Оно использует
libftdi для доступа к чипу, поэтому вам потребуются необходимые разрешения на
устройства.

Модуль ftdi_sio не должен загружаться. Вы можете предотвратить его автоматическую загрузку с помощью
добавив его в /etc/modprobe.d/blacklist.

Вы должны отключить и снова подключить ваше устройство, чтобы новые значения были прочитаны. Иначе,
вы все равно получите старые значения.

КОМАНДЫ


--читать-eeprom
Прочитать eeprom и записать в -filename- из конфигурационного файла.

- стереть-eeprom
Стереть eeprom.

--flash-eeprom
Прошить eeprom.

КОНФИГУРАЦИЯ ФАЙЛОВ


Файл конфигурации содержит список пар ключ-значение, которые будут использоваться для прошивки
USB-чип FTDI eeprom. Комментарии начинаются с #. Начало такого файла может выглядеть как
следующие:

vendor_id = 0x0403 # ID поставщика
product_id = 0x6001 # Идентификатор продукта

max_power = 0 # Макс. потребляемая мощность: значение * 2 мА. Используйте 0, если self_powered = true.

###########
# Строки #
###########
Manufacturer = "ACME Inc" # Производитель
product = "USB Serial Converter" # Продукт
serial = "08-15" # Серийный

Пример файла конфигурации, который можно найти в / usr / share / doc / ftdi-eeprom / примеры
достаточно хорошо прокомментирован, так что вы сможете использовать его в качестве основы. Следующие ключи
поддерживаются:

vendor_id
Установите идентификатор поставщика устройства. Это значение может быть введено в десятичном или десятичном формате.
шестнадцатеричная форма и должна быть в диапазоне 0-65535 или 0x0000-0xffff,
соответственно.

идантификационный номер продукта
Установите идентификатор продукта устройства. Это значение может быть введено в десятичном или десятичном формате.
шестнадцатеричная форма и должна быть в диапазоне 0-65535 или 0x0000-0xffff,
соответственно.

максимальная мощность
Установите максимальный ток, который будет использовать устройство, в единицах 2 мА. Используйте 0, если автономный =
правда.

производитель
Установите строку производителя, которая обычно содержит имя производителя.

ПРОДУКТЫ
Задайте строку продукта, которая обычно содержит название продукта.

последовательный Установите серийную строку, которая обычно содержит серийный номер продукта.

автономный
Укажите, является ли устройство автономным или нет. Значение должно быть истинным или ложным.

remote_wakeup
Укажите, поддерживает ли устройство удаленное пробуждение. Значение должно быть истинным или ложным.

use_serial
Если для этого значения установлено значение true, последовательный строка будет использоваться. В противном случае по умолчанию
будет использоваться серийная строка.

BM_type_chip
Это значение должно быть установлено в true, если вы используете микросхему BM.

in_is_isochronous
Если установлено значение true, эта опция указывает, что конечная точка ввода находится в изохронном режиме.

out_is_isochronous
Если установлено значение true, эта опция указывает, что конечная точка вывода находится в изохронном режиме.

suspend_pull_downs
Если для этого значения установлено значение true, во время приостановки для более низкого
потребляемая мощность.

change_usb_version
Это значение должно быть установлено в true, если вы хотите принудительно установить версию USB с помощью
usb_версия ключ. В противном случае будет использоваться версия USB по умолчанию.

usb_версия
Установите USB-версию устройства. В change_usb_version значение должно быть установлено на
правда.

имя файла
Укажите имя файла, если вы хотите сбросить в него содержимое eeprom.

Используйте ftdi_eeprom онлайн с помощью сервисов onworks.net


Ad


Ad